Or maybe the person is a 360 on a BE ticket. I've found that Delta will move medallions up to C+ even if they have a BE ticket if they need the seats in the back for no-status BE pax.

He could have been on the flight via SDS, and hence not on the upgrade list. Or she could have been a paid F passenger on irrops from another flight (which if F was booked full before the gate took control would mean she would be ahead of a 360).

What difference does it make? In practice, upgrades are processed way before the standby list, so even if you can get on the upgrade list, by the time you're confirmed on the flight F is full anyway. Are you suggesting that you should be able to get an upgrade before you're even confirmed for the flight? How would this work logistically?
